Challenges Facing Creators
While opportunities abound, challenges persist:
- •Algorithm Changes: Frequent updates can impact visibility and engagement.
- •Monetization Struggles: Not all creators can access monetization features equally.
- •Burnout: The pressure to consistently produce content can lead to mental health challenges.
Overcoming Challenges:
To address these issues:
- •Stay informed about algorithm updates via platform news sections.
- •Diversify income streams beyond ad revenue.
- •Prioritize self-care routines to prevent burnout.

Q: What is the creator economy?
A: The creator economy refers to individuals creating content across various platforms and monetizing their creativity through brand partnerships, subscriptions, or merchandise sales.

Q: Why is platform diversification important?
A: Diversification reduces dependency on any single platform's algorithm changes while increasing potential audience reach across different demographics.
Q: What are common monetization methods for creators?
A: Creators monetize through ads revenue sharing programs, sponsored content deals, merchandise sales, crowdfunding platforms like Patreon, and premium subscriptions services offered by sites such as YouTube or Twitch.
